标签 "正则表达式" 相关文章

总计 1 页,当前第 1 页
Web 前端设计语言

JS 正则表达式动态改变HTML文章目录结构

在做项目中遇到一个很棘手的问题。无奈解决思路有了,学艺不精,正则表达式不会写了,悲催之际!需求:使用JavaScript来动态管理文章目录结构在我们编辑文章目录的时候,通常都是用文本编辑器工具中的 "有序列表" / "无序列表" 进行生成结构然后查看源代码方式,将标签内容粘贴在自己的html网页中。通常这种方法是非常简单而又有效的。但是,如果需要编辑的量,如果较多的话(具体不讨论具体量数...
3年前 (2017-03-17) 阅读(940) 赞一个 (2) 评论() 链接直达
Web 前端设计语言

精通 JS正则表达式

正则表达式可以: 测试字符串的某个模式。例如,可以对一个输入字符串进行测试,看在该字符串是否存在一个电话号码模式或一个信用卡号码模式。这称为数据有效性验证 替换文本。可以在文档中使用一个正则表达式来标识特定文字,然后可以全部将其删除,或者替换为别的文字 根据模式匹配从字符串中提取一个子字符串。可以用来在文本或输入字段中查找特定文字 正则表达式语法 一个正则表达式就是由普通字符(例如字符...
3年前 (2017-03-17) 阅读(796) 赞一个 (0) 评论() 链接直达
Web 前端设计语言

JavaScript RegExp 对象

RegExp 对象RegExp 对象表示正则表达式,它是对字符串执行模式匹配的强大工具。直接量语法/pattern/attributes创建 RegExp 对象的语法:new RegExp(pattern, attributes);参数参数 pattern 是一个字符串,指定了正则表达式的模式或其他正则表达式。参数 attributes 是一个可选的字符串,包含属性 "...
3年前 (2016-12-01) 阅读(717) 赞一个 (0) 评论() 链接直达
程序开发

能让你少写1000行代码的20个正则表达式

1 . 校验密码强度密码的强度必须是包含大小写字母和数字的组合,不能使用特殊字符,长度在8-10之间。  ^(?=.*\\d)(?=.*[a-z])(?=.*[A-Z]).{8,10}$2. 校验中文字符串仅能是中文。 ^[\\u4e00-\\u9fa5]{0,}$3. 由数字、26个英文字母或下划线组成的字符串 ^\\w+$4. 校验E-Mail 地址同密码一样,下面是E-mail地址合规性的正则检查语句。 [\\w!#$%...
3年前 (2016-10-07) 阅读(719) 赞一个 (1) 评论() 链接直达
Java开发

Java 正则表达式 Pattern类与Matcher类详解

java.util.regex是一个用正则表达式所订制的模式来对字符串进行匹配工作的类库包。它包括两个类:Pattern和Matcher Pattern 一个Pattern是一个正则表达式经编译后的表现模式。 Matcher 一个Matcher对象是一个状态机器,它依据Pattern对象做为匹配模式对字符串展开匹配检查。 首先一个Pattern实例订制了一个所用语法与PERL的类似的正则表达式经编译后的模式,然后一个Matcher实例在...
3年前 (2016-09-14) 阅读(966) 赞一个 (0) 评论() 链接直达
Web 前端设计语言

JavaScript正则表达式简单应用

关于正则表达式,我也是最近才开始学,以前虽然也用到一些正则,不过大多是关于验证,比如验证手机号,邮箱,身份证等等。这些正则网上随便一搜都能搜索到,这几天稍微看了下js正则的用法,在此做一个简单的分享。我知道不写案例你们是不会进来的,好吧,就来个案例 ^_^ :这是一个空页面<!DOCTYPE html> <html>     <head> &nb...
3年前 (2016-09-12) 阅读(662) 赞一个 (2) 评论() 链接直达
程序开发

正则表达式语法入门详解

为什么需要正则表达式作为编程开发技术爱好者,在我们使用计算机的过程中,几乎都有类似如下的经历:查找文件夹中指定后缀的文件,例如查找所有txt后缀的文件。检查用户输入的内容是否全部为数字。验证用户输入的邮箱格式是否有效。验证用户输入的用户名必须由6-16位的大小写英文字母、数字或下划线「_」组成。将文本中两位及以上的数字前面全部加上美元符号「$」。获取文本文件中所有前面带有「$」符号的金额数字。以上面的第一种情况为例,相信大多数读者都知道...
3年前 (2016-09-11) 阅读(658) 赞一个 (0) 评论() 链接直达
开发工具

正则表达式工具RegexTool,Regexbuddy,PowerGREP

RegexToolRegexTool比较简单易用,包含多种内置正则表达式 RegexBuddyRegexBuddy4.2.1 破解版 http://download.csdn.net/detail/elflying/8496643工具界面1、 首先切换到 Side By Side Layout,这个布局,更方便操作,你也可以在视图窗口切换office2003这样的皮肤风格,还可以将工具栏的图片放大和窗口拖动,自定义布...
3年前 (2016-08-21) 阅读(1794) 赞一个 (0) 评论() 链接直达
Java开发

【Java】正则表达式 预搜索(零宽断言)详解

什么是零宽断言?零宽断言的意思是(匹配宽度为零,满足一定的条件/断言) 我也不知道这个词语是那个王八蛋发明的,简直是太拗口了。零宽断言用于查找在某些内容(但并不包括这些内容)之前或之后的东西,也就是说它们像 \b ^ $ \< \> 这样的锚定作用,仅仅用于指定一个位置,不参与内容匹配,这个位置应该满足一定的条件(即断言),因此它们也被称为零宽断言。 断言用来声明一个应该为真的事实。正则表达式中只有当断言...
3年前 (2016-08-08) 阅读(2783) 赞一个 (0) 评论() 链接直达

程序喵 www.ibloger.net

关于本站 站内留言 给我写信 文章订阅